A Review of Chatgpt in English Writing amongst Educators

Date Issued
2023
Author(s)
Azizah Abdul Majid
Nur Ilyana Ismarau Tajuddin
Abstract
The rapid advancements in artificial intelligence (AI) have introduced innovative tools that significantly influence diverse aspects of human life. Among these, ChatGPT, developed by OpenAI, has emerged as a powerful tool in the realm of English writing and communication. This paper explores the implications of integrating ChatGPT into the process of English writing amongst educators, focusing on its advantages, limitations, challenges as well ethical concern. The paper also recommends the possibility of using ChatGPT for further study as well as its potential applications for researchers and scholars.
